Adderley Park station ensures travel convenience with ticket machines available for those who purchase tickets online. While there is no dedicated ticket office on Mondays, staff presence is available on most days. Travelers can expect helpful departure screens and announcements to stay updated about their journey. Although the station lacks fully accessible facilities, step-free access is partially available, and ramps can be provided for train access upon request.
The station doesn’t currently offer some amenities like refreshment facilities, but its strategic location means there's always something nearby in Birmingham to quench your thirst or satisfy any snack cravings. While toilets and baby changing facilities are also unavailable, the station is under CCTV surveillance, adding a layer of security for travelers and their properties. For bikers, a small cycling storage area is present, albeit unsheltered.
Adderley Park is not just about train travel. It integrates seamlessly with other local transport options, offering easier navigation around the bustling city of Birmingham and beyond. In the case of rail service disruptions, rail replacement vehicles board from Bordesley Green Road, right outside the station entrance. Local bus services by West Midlands buses provide frequent and robust connections throughout the city. For those looking to travel comfortably without a personal ride, taxis are readily available with local companies like Embassy and TOA, which can be contacted for services directly to your next destination.

Haggerston Station offers a range of facilities to ensure a smooth journey for all passengers. The ticket office is open from 07:30 to 10:00 on weekdays, and there are ticket machines available for both ticket purchases and collections of tickets bought online. Accessibility is top-notch, with step-free access throughout the station, making it easier for passengers with limited mobility or those traveling with luggage or children. There are also accessible ticket machines, induction loops, and accessible toilets to serve the varied needs of travelers.
Customer service is a priority here. Staff assistance is available from early morning until nearly midnight during weekdays, ensuring travelers receive the support they need. Feel safe with CCTV in operation throughout the station, and a helpful customer information service that includes departure and arrival screens along with clear announcements. If you're planning ahead, you can take advantage of the Passenger Assist service for any additional travel needs. For unexpected changes, the station provides a rail replacement service with nearby bus connections at Haggerston, ensuring you're never left stranded.
